The Paris-Nord Humanitarian Centre was inaugurated by the Mayor of Paris, Anne Hidalgo in November 2016 with the aim of addressing the emergency of asylum seekers stuck in the streets of the French capital. The facility was functioning until March 2018, with approximately 66,000 people passing through its premises in almost two years of operation. In its first conception, the structure should have been limited to providing initial material assistance to people waiting for the rendez-vous for one of the registries for the application for asylum. However, few months after its opening, the system progressively shifted towards the function of selecting migrant subjectivities, considered legitimate within the practices of government articulated by the French institutions. In particular, the concept of vulnerability has come to be seen as discriminatory within the process of recognition of individuals in need of care, freeing them from the precariousness of the street life. In particular, vulnerability has ended up imposing itself as a discriminatory factor within the processes of recognition of individuals in need of assistance. As a consequence, this constituted the single biopolitical index capable of ensuring any form of visibility. Beyond the alleged naturalisation of vulnerability, this paper will outline the mechanisms that produce vulnerability as a condition characterizing the body of migrants, starting from the analysis of the codification of the latter through biometric technologies, employed in the contemporary regime of mobility. For these reasons, ethnographic reports on the experience of some asylum seekers in the Parisian context shall be used to trace the effects of subjectification and de-subjectification caused by the relation with devices of power, such as the Paris-Nord Humanitarian Centre.
